It can take months or even years to get an ADHD assessment from the NHS. This is due to the absence of specialists and the high demand for services.

There are many private adhd assessment warrington clinics that offer a faster and more comprehensive alternative to the NHS. These tests are typically conducted by a psychiatrist or clinical psychologist.

Psychologists

ADHD can cause a variety of issues in adulthood. It can impact your job and relationships, as well as your general well-being. Adults suffering from ADHD may have had symptoms from childhood, but not been diagnosed. If you suspect you may have ADHD, you can seek out help from a specialist at one of London's top clinics.

Our specialists are experts in diagnosing ADHD in adults. They will assess your situation and discuss possible treatment options and recommend you to a psychotherapist if further support is needed. They adhere to the NICE diagnostic guidelines that consider both DSM-5 & ICD-10 guidelines. They will consider referrals from age 18 and, in some cases, from age 17.

During the initial assessment, your psychiatrist will review the questionnaires you've completed. They will also conduct a thorough interview with you. During the interview, they'll ask about your symptoms and how they impact your daily functioning. They will also review your mental health history, and any other mental health issues you may be experiencing.

The process of assessment can take up to two sessions, so it's important to prepare for the assessment in advance. Bring a written record to your appointment. For instance, a list of symptoms you are experiencing. You may also want to bring a family or friend member to help you.

A private ADHD assessment will usually cost PS1,335 and includes both the initial 1hr session as well as the second session of 2 hours. It is worth contacting your insurance company to determine if this is covered.

Psychotherapists

A psychotherapist who has experience can help you overcome issues that can result from ADHD. They can help you develop strategies to deal with symptoms such as impulsiveness and inattentiveness. They can also offer advice on how to manage your symptoms and increase the quality of your life. It is important to remember that psychotherapy does not treat ADHD directly. It is instead used as an adjunct to other treatments. For instance, some patients suffering from adhd assessment leeds private might benefit from a combination of medication as well as behavioural therapy.

A specialist assessment is the best method to diagnose ADHD. These assessments can be carried out in person or via the internet. These assessments are usually brief and require you to fill out a questionnaire rating your behaviour in various social settings. The assessment will include questions about family history and mental health issues.

You can also invite a friend along to the assessment to answer some questions. This will increase the credibility of the test. The test will last up to 1.5 hours and could include an online test dubbed QbCheck and a medical interview. Bring any old school documents to aid in determining if you have ADHD.
